Infrastructure Spending in Nigeria is Boosting the the Coating industry
The increase in infrastructure and maintenance spending by the private and public sector in South Africa, Nigeria, and Kenya is lending momentum to the industrial paints and coatings market in these countries. Nigeria presents the most opportunities due to the Government’s success in stimulating private and public involvement in development projects. Such as the landlord management model. A model which was introduced in 2006 /2007. This model enables private companies to handle operations at Nigeria’s ports. With the expected rollout of several new development projects by the Government as well as private players in the coating industry Nigeria. The local production capacity utilisation of paints and coatings in Nigeria will increase significantly from its 2012 level of 30 to 35 percent.

The Largest Coating & Paint Players in Nigeria
- Chemical and Allied Products plc
- Berger Paints Nigeria PLC.
- Paints & Coatings Manufacturing Nigeria Plc
- Portland Paints Nigeria Plc
- Dn Meyer plc
